6: Interactions of Energy & Matter Energy, such as potential, kinetic, and field, interacts with matter and is transferred during these interactions.
Objectives:
- Electromagnetic waves result when a charged object is accelerated or decelerated. Sound waves and electromagnetic waves are fundamentally different.
Time Range: 3rd quarter; see previous objective
Suggested Teaching Strategies: CPO Chapter 14 Section 1
- Students will define related vocabulary terms; use pre-reading guides to introduce them to the text; and fill in guided outline during class discussion.
- Have students draw and construct the electromagnetic spectrum and list applications of each type of electromagnetic wave.
- Demonstrate the relationship between wavelength, frequency, photon energy and wave velocity. Check student understanding through the use of worksheets.
- Have students identify individual unknown elements by comparison of emissions spectrum with emissions chart.
Aligned Resources:
- Supplemental materials: Prisms, light box, glow sticks, polarizing filters/tape, emission tubes, power source for emission tubes, diffraction grating glasses and lenses.
